What is the Ikea Corner Kitchen Sink Cabinet?
The Ikea Corner Kitchen Sink Cabinet is a unique design that allows for maximum use of corner space in your kitchen. It features a custom-made sink that fits perfectly into the corner of your countertop, with cabinets and drawers that curve around it to provide ample storage space.

Pros and Cons of Ikea Corner Kitchen Sink Cabinet
Like any product, the Ikea Corner Kitchen Sink Cabinet has its pros and cons. Here are a few to consider:
Pros:
- Maximizes use of corner space in your kitchen
- Provides ample storage space
- Customizable with Ikea kitchen accessories
- Unique and modern design
- Budget-friendly compared to custom cabinetry
Cons:
- May not fit in all kitchen configurations
- Installation may require professional assistance
- May require additional plumbing work
- May not be suitable for households with young children or those with limited mobility
